Who they are

Zac Hall is a person entity whose coverage is chiefly embedded in consumer-technology reporting, especially Apple’s iPhone, Mac, iPad, Apple Watch, Siri and software ecosystem. The associated stories also connect Hall to 9to5Mac and, less centrally, AppleInsider, with Apple by far the dominant co-occurring company.

The recent arc

Recent attention first concentrated on consequential Apple platform and hardware-policy changes. In 2024, the coverage included Apple’s EU alternative-app-store terms, including its Core Technology Fee, the M3 14-inch MacBook Pro gaining dual-external-display support, and Apple’s decision to end Apple Pay Later. That period reached six articles in 2024Q1 before declining through the rest of the year.

The tension

The central thread is Apple’s control over its platforms versus demands for greater openness and competition. The EU alternative-app-store coverage puts that directly in view, while the later report on Elon Musk’s allegation that Apple favors OpenAI in the App Store extends the issue into AI distribution; Apple’s hardware, operating-system and service decisions remain the connective tissue.

Why it matters

If this trajectory continues, Hall’s coverage will be useful as a lens on the convergence of Apple’s consumer-device ecosystem with the AI companies seeking access to it. Whether AI reporting becomes a lasting second pillar or remains episodic will depend on how deeply Apple platform policy, developer tools and consumer features become tied to providers such as OpenAI and Anthropic.
